Prune the transcript doc to what is still live, and measure the highlighting bug
The rendering doc's running log of finished work is folded into the architecture section and the rest dropped: what remains is why the code is the way it is, the harness, and what is next. The highlights bug is bigger than the backwards span we already drop. The library pairs every `/*` with an `*/` by ordinal position and uses the same delimiters for every language, so a shell glob opens a comment and `//` in any URL comments out the rest of its line, taking the keywords and strings inside it with it. highlights-repro.sh asks the library directly, outside the app, since none of this is visible on a phone.
